What is the Uber Cost Estimate Calculator?
The Uber Cost Estimate Calculator is an online fare estimation tool that calculates the total ride cost using key ride factors:
- Distance traveled (KM)
- Trip duration (Minutes)
- Ride type (Uber Go, Uber X, Uber Comfort, Uber Black)
- Surge multiplier
- Base fare
It uses a structured formula to break down costs into components like distance cost, time cost, and ride multiplier, giving users a transparent and easy-to-understand estimate.

Practical Example of Fare Calculation
Let’s understand how the tool works with a real-world example:
Input Values:
- Distance: 10 KM
- Time: 25 Minutes
- Ride Type: Uber X
- Surge Multiplier: 1.2
- Base Fare: $2
Calculation Breakdown:
- Distance Cost = 10 × 0.8 = $8
- Time Cost = 25 × 0.3 = $7.50
- Subtotal = $2 + $8 + $7.50 = $17.50
- Ride Type Multiplier (Uber X = 1.5) → $26.25
- Surge Applied (1.2x) → $31.50 Total Fare
Final Result:
Estimated Uber fare = $31.50
This helps users understand how pricing changes based on distance, time, and demand.
